Main responsibilities:
The Professional Contract Administrator will be primarily responsible for interacting with Account Management representatives, internal functional teams, wholesaler and distributors and external customers to provide contract information. This will ensure our customers receive accurate contract pricing while maintaining compliance. In addition, accurate contract set up is imperative for downstream processes to flow appropriately. This position will must provide timely communications.
• Responsible for the creation and system implementation of contract agreement/amendments, new/discontinued products, and other required changes to contracts.
• Assure accurate pricing, appropriate approvals, signatures, membership eligibility, wholesaler/distributor notification, and resolving problems which may arise through the lifecycle of the contract.
• Provide support on Wholesaler/Distributor inquiries related to contract setup, pricing, and eligibility.
• Assist with resolving contract problems and customer inquiries
• Managing general mailbox communications
• Processing of contracts for countersignature
• Support the implementation of new systems
